Análise de The Cowboy
In the 1986 film "Armed and Dangerous," directed by Andrew Bergman, one of the notable characters is The Cowboy, portrayed by the talented actor, John D. LeMay. This character fits seamlessly into the film's blend of comedy, action, and crime, providing a distinct flavor that complements the overall narrative. "Armed and Dangerous" follows the misadventures of two security guards, played by comedic heavyweights John Candy and Eugene Levy, who unwittingly become embroiled in a criminal conspiracy.
The Cowboy serves as one of the supporting characters that add depth to the chaos surrounding the protagonists. His outrageous antics and unique style contribute to the film's humor and action-packed sequences. Throughout the narrative, he embodies the quintessential lawman archetype, but with a humorous twist that aligns with the film's comedic tone. The character's interactions with the film's main characters further enhance the absurdity of their circumstances, allowing for numerous comedic moments that resonate with the audience.
In the realm of '80s cinema, characters like The Cowboy often became memorable due to their quirks and exaggerated personas. John D. LeMay's portrayal of The Cowboy is no exception, as he delivers a performance that captures the spirit of the era while anchoring the film's comic relief. His character acts as a foil to the more serious elements of the story, reminding viewers that amidst the chaos of crime and danger, laughter still prevails. This balancing act between humor and action is part of what makes "Armed and Dangerous" a nostalgic favorite for fans of the genre.
Overall, The Cowboy stands out as a testament to the creativity and humor embedded in "Armed and Dangerous." While the film may not have received widespread critical acclaim, its blend of comedic and action elements, along with memorable characters, has allowed it to maintain a cult following over the years. Through the character of The Cowboy, the film showcases the charm and idiosyncrasies that were characteristic of comedy films from this era, ensuring a place in the hearts of audiences who appreciate a good mix of laughter and thrills.
Cal das 16 personalidades é The Cowboy?
The Cowboy from "Armed and Dangerous" can be categorized as an ESFP, also known as the "Entertainer." This personality type is characterized by a lively, spontaneous, and action-oriented nature, aligning well with the Cowboy's traits and behavior throughout the film.
ESFPs are typically extroverted and enjoy engaging with others, which is evident in the Cowboy's charismatic and theatrical demeanor. He thrives on social interactions and uses his charm to connect with those around him. His high energy and enthusiasm often lead him to act on impulse, highlighting the ESFP's love for adventure and excitement. The Cowboy frequently finds himself in dynamic situations, embracing the chaos rather than shying away from it.
Additionally, ESFPs are known for their strong sense of aesthetics and flair for performance, elements that are enjoyed by the Cowboy as he often adopts a bold, exaggerated persona. His decision-making process tends to be influenced by his emotions and the immediate experience, rather than extensive planning or long-term considerations. This can lead to moments of recklessness, which align with his spontaneous actions throughout the film.
In conclusion, The Cowboy’s vibrant and free-spirited nature, along with his enjoyment of social connections and tendency toward adventure, strongly point to him being an ESFP. His character embodies the essence of living in the moment and relishing the thrill of life’s chaos, making him a quintessential entertainer.
Que tipo do enneagrama é The Cowboy?
The Cowboy from "Armed and Dangerous" can be categorized as a 7w6 on the Enneagram. As a 7, he is likely motivated by the desire for excitement, adventure, and a fun-loving spirit, which manifests in his carefree attitude and penchant for living in the moment. His enthusiasm for life and tendency to seek out new experiences are hallmark traits of the type 7 personality.
The influence of the 6 wing adds a component of loyalty and a desire for security, making him a bit more grounded compared to a pure 7. This manifests in his relationships with other characters, where he demonstrates an awareness of the dynamics at play and a certain level of commitment to those he partners with, even if his motivations are largely driven by the thrill of the moment.
Furthermore, the 7w6 often has a more playful and social demeanor, which aligns with The Cowboy's humorous and charismatic personality. He likely employs humor as a way to cope with challenges and to connect with others, which further enhances his likability and ability to navigate difficult situations with ease.
In conclusion, The Cowboy from "Armed and Dangerous" exemplifies the 7w6 Enneagram type through his adventurous spirit, humorous interactions, and a blend of playfulness with a sense of loyalty, ultimately making him a memorable and engaging character.
